2. Description of Services

Lux Cognitiva™ provides CuraNexus™, an electronic health record (EHR) platform designed for home-based care agencies. The platform includes clinical documentation, patient management, scheduling, medication administration records, wound care assessment, care coordination tools, and an AI clinical assistant.

Access to the CuraNexus platform is provided under separate service agreements with subscribing organisations.

8. Clinical Disclaimers

CuraNexus is a clinical documentation and coordination tool. It is designed to support — not replace — the clinical judgment of qualified healthcare professionals.

The AI clinical assistant provides suggestions based on patient data and should always be reviewed by a qualified clinician before acting on any recommendation. The AI does not make autonomous clinical decisions. All AI-generated content requires human review and approval before being entered into the clinical record. Lux Cognitiva does not provide medical advice, diagnosis, or treatment.

In an emergency, call your local emergency services immediately.
